Position Overview

This position is responsible for supporting and assisting with all activities associated with the development of renewable energy projects.

Responsibilities

  • Provides support to project managers on all aspects associated with renewable energy projects
  • Researches, understands and communicates local zoning requirements
  • Organizes and compiles zoning applications on a timely basis
  • Fulfills applications and permitting requirements for local, state and/or federal, including but not limited to interconnection applications, CBED, FERC/NPRB, Environmental agencies, FAA/Dept. of Aeronautics, SHPO, PSC Approvals, etc.
  • Becomes proficient in technology specific resource assessments and Windpro modeling
  • Coordinates, assists and becomes proficient in preparing customer communication documents
  • Assists in organization of public outreach events
  • Executes consultant service contracts, manages timeline and ensures adequate deliverables
  • Manages tasks according to budgets and schedules
  • Drafts reports to support Project Financial Analysis
  • Assists and liases Client Contract & Subcontract Management
  • Assists Project Manager with Change Order Management
  • Drafts Project Correspondence for RFI’s, Submittals and Transmittals
  • Identifies development prospects, including market assessments, fatal flaw identification and initial site reconnaissance
  • Identifies potential landowners and lead landowner communication efforts
  • Negotiates landowner contracts
  • Takes a lead role in obtaining certain local, state and/or federal permits
  • Performs other duties as required and assigned

Qualifications

Knowledge, Skills, & Abilities:

  • Knowledge and proficiency in Microsoft Office (Word, Excel, Outlook, Power point)
  • Strong organizational, time management, and accounting skills
  • Ability to write effective, concise reports
  • Ability to work professionally with clients, landowners, vendors, employees, managers and supervisors
  • Ability to travel as needed to interact with customers, visit local officials and attend zoning meetings

Experience:

  • Minimum of 2 years of business related experience required
  • Experience in the development of utility scale wind projects is required

Education & Training:

  • Minimum of a Bachelor’s degree in Engineering, Business, or a relevant field preferred
  • *Equivalent education and experience will be considered
